COLONIAL SECRETARY'S DEPARTMENT.
No. 338.-Information has been received from the Consul for Russia that he is empowered by his Government to visé passports for entry into and passage through Russia to British subjects. Holders of passports should present them in person at the Consulate at least 24 hours before their departure.
28th August, 1914.
CLAUD SEVERN,
Colonial Secretary.
